2025 Unleash The Beast Game Notes: Ontario

Premier series pack back at it out west Nov. 23-24!

By Andrew Hatfield

EUREKA, LETS BUCK!: This weekend, the PBR’s elite Unleash The Beast returns to Ontario, California, for the second event of the 24-event 2025 individual season, marking the third time in history the premier series has traveled to Ontario. Toyota Arena will host the PBR for two days of action on Saturday, November 23, at 6:45 p.m. PT and Sunday, November 24, at 11:45 a.m. PT.

THREE ROUND WINS, THREE 90s: In addition to John Crimber’s Championship Round win last Saturday, both Kaiden Loud and Elizmar Jeremias picked up a round win in Tucson courtesy of a 90-point outing. Trailing only Dalton Kasel in the event standings, Crimber chose Ricky Vaughn as his final animal athlete opponent. The duo roared out of the chutes in Round 3, dancing in perfect time for a monstrous, event-high, 92.5 points to catapult Crimber to the top of the event standings. Crimber attempts to remain perfect on the season against Cyrus in Round 1 on Saturday. 

In the opening round, Loud rocketed out of the chutes on Oyster Creek Brawler for 90.5 points to take the event lead heading into Saturday. Unfortunately for the Texan, he was unable to hang onto Fire Magic, who bested him in 6.24 seconds in Round 2, before bucking off Hell Right in a quick 2.64 seconds in the final round. Loud takes on Flirt Alert in the opening round on Saturday. 

Jeremias bounced back to win the second round by riding Constant Payne for 90.25 points, his first career 90-point ride on the premier series, after Crazy Times bucked off the Brazilian in 4.28 seconds in Round 1. After being awarded a re-ride in his first attempt in the Championship Round, Jeremias was unable to solve Feeds Red River in the final out of the weekend, bucking off in 5.54 seconds. Jeremias shares a chute with Cowboy Tuxedo in Round 1 of PBR Ontario.
